After missing the red carpet mark a few times recently, Nicole Kidman made a strong comeback in a beautiful and glamorous Dior gown. She was attending The Great Gatsby premiere at the 66th Annual Cannes Film Festival.

nicole-kidman-cannes-film-festival-ponytail-2013-fashionado


An edgy, modern hairstyle was the perfect complement to the classic floral silhouette. This is some serious star power at play.

Fashion designer

Viktor Luna

turned up the glam to full throttle for Fall/Winter 2013. He's dolled up that rock & roll sophisticate he's known for and sends her uptown for an elegant evening at the theater. Or a gala. Exquisite tailoring and meticulous bead work make this collection a red carpet must-have. Lace, satin and ostrich feather combine to emphasize modernity while maintaining a classic silhouette.
